The 3rd in this series of the 2015 Husker recruiting class is Maddie Simon. She is a hometown girl who attends Pius X high school. She is enroute to living her dream. When she signed her National Letter of Intent to play for Nebraska, she shared with the media the importance of the day.

"“Lincoln is my hometown,” Simon said. “I have grown up watching and wanting to play here my whole life. I love the coaches and players. The facilities and fan support for women’s basketball are great.”"

Simon was recruited by Iowa, Iowa State, Oklahoma State and Creighton but chose Nebraska because she has grown up close to the Husker program. At 6′ 2″ she plays guard but she could switch things up when she gets to campus

Maddie Simon was born into an athletic family who are thoroughly Nebraska Huskers. Her 2 older brothers, Bennett and Zach, both graduated from the University of Nebraska. Her mother, Nicole (Ali) Simon, was a hurdler and a CoSIDA Academic All-American during her college career at Nebraska.

Maddie has been honing her skills since she was a little girl. She played her club basketball for the Nebraska Lasers coached by Lincoln North Star coach Allen Simpson. She has been on that team since she was in 4th grade. The Lasers have enjoyed great success with each passing year, playing in tournaments nationally. Simon has averaged 20 points, 8 rebounds and 3 assists for the club.

Simon has been a star basketball player for Pius X since her sophomore year. She was selected second-team Class A all-state averaging 16.3 points, 4.8 rebounds and 2.2 assists in 2012-13. She shot 48 percent from the field and 74 percent at the charity strip. In her junior year, she was first-team All-Nebraska and a Super-State selection. Simon was also chosen first-team All-Class B  in 2013-14. She averaged 19.8 points and seven rebounds per game and led Pius X to a Class B runner-up finish. See her highlights.

Currently leading Nebraska State Class B in the rankings, Pius X (16 -1) looks poised to hoist the championship trophy at state this year. Maddie, wearing #32,  leads her team statistically averaging 18.9 points with 7.2 rebounds per game.

Basketball isn’t Maddie Simon’s only sport. She has lettered in both track and field and golf. She was the Class A state runner-up in the 100 and 300 hurdles in 2014. She finished 3rd in the 100, and was runner-up in the 300 in 2013. She was a member of Pius X’s All-Class gold medal-winning 4×400 relay in 2013.  In golf, she also qualified for the state tournament in 2013.

A complete student-athlete, Husker-to-be Maddie Simon has been an honor roll student all 4 years at Lincoln Pius X with a 3.6 GPA.
